news 2026/4/23 16:09:49

Zotero笔记排版革命:从视觉疲劳到阅读享受的蜕变之路

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Zotero笔记排版革命:从视觉疲劳到阅读享受的蜕变之路

Zotero笔记排版革命:从视觉疲劳到阅读享受的蜕变之路

【免费下载链接】zotero-better-notesEverything about note management. All in Zotero.项目地址: https://gitcode.com/gh_mirrors/zo/zotero-better-notes

"为什么我的学术笔记总是让人感到压抑?" —— 这可能是每个Zotero深度用户的共同困惑。

在深夜的文献阅读中,我常常盯着屏幕上的密集文字感到头晕目眩。直到有一天,我意识到问题不在于阅读时间,而在于那些被忽视的排版细节。Zotero-Better-Notes作为功能强大的笔记管理工具,其默认的行高设置可能并不适合所有人的阅读习惯。

排版困境:被低估的视觉负担

现代学术工作者往往需要在Zotero中处理大量文献笔记:从论文摘要到个人批注,从研究思路到实验数据。这些内容挤在有限的屏幕空间里,形成了视觉密度过高的问题。

核心痛点分析:

  • 默认1.5倍行高在长篇阅读中显得过于紧凑
  • 段落间缺乏足够的呼吸空间
  • 代码块和引用文字几乎粘连在一起

上图展示了不同行高设置下的视觉差异,右侧调整后的版本明显更易于长时间阅读

个性化调整:三种路径的选择艺术

全局优化:一劳永逸的基础设置

通过修改核心样式文件,可以实现所有笔记的统一行高调整。这种方法最适合追求一致性体验的用户。

操作要点:

  • 定位到addon/chrome/content/lib/css/github-markdown.css
  • 调整.markdown-body选择器中的line-height属性
  • 推荐值:1.6-1.8倍(视个人习惯而定)

💡专业建议:从1.65倍开始尝试,这是多数用户反馈的舒适起点

编辑优先:专注创作体验

如果你更在意编辑时的舒适度,可以选择仅修改编辑器界面:

.ProseMirror-content { line-height: 1.7 !important; padding: 1rem; }

这种方法保持了笔记数据的原始性,仅在编辑时优化视觉体验。

模板定制:精细化管理的进阶方案

对于需要按笔记类型差异化设置的用户,模板系统提供了最灵活的解决方案:

  • 文献笔记:1.8倍行高,便于深度阅读
  • 草稿笔记:1.4倍行高,提高空间利用率
  • 代码笔记:1.3倍行高,保持紧凑性

效果评估:从数据到体验的转变

经过实际测试,行高调整带来的改善是显著的:

用户体验提升指标:

  • 阅读疲劳感降低约40%
  • 笔记处理效率提高15-20%
  • 误读和跳行现象减少60%
场景类型原行高优化后改善效果
文献精读1.5倍1.7倍显著降低视觉疲劳
快速浏览1.5倍1.4倍信息密度更合理
代码记录1.5倍1.3倍保持代码块紧凑性

技术实现:底层原理与最佳实践

Zotero-Better-Notes的渲染系统基于标准的CSS样式表,其中:

  • github-markdown.css控制基础渲染
  • editor.css提供编辑器特有样式
  • templateEditor.css管理模板界面

关键文件位置:

  • 基础样式:addon/chrome/content/lib/css/github-markdown.css
  • 编辑器样式:addon/chrome/content/styles/editor.css
  • 模板样式:addon/chrome/content/styles/templateEditor.css

进阶探索:动态适配与智能优化

对于技术爱好者,还可以实现更高级的功能:

动态行高调整:

  • 根据笔记长度自动优化
  • 结合字体大小智能计算
  • 跨设备响应式适配
// 示例:智能行高调整逻辑 const noteLength = document.querySelector('.markdown-body').textContent.length; document.documentElement.style.setProperty('--custom-line-height', noteLength > 5000 ? '1.7' : '1.5');

长期价值:知识管理的可持续性

合适的行高设置不仅是视觉舒适问题,更是知识管理效率的关键因素:

  • 降低长期使用的认知负荷
  • 提高信息检索和回顾的效率
  • 增强学术工作的可持续性

实施建议:

  1. 先在小范围笔记中测试不同设置
  2. 结合个人阅读习惯和屏幕尺寸调整
  3. 注意备份原始文件,避免插件更新时丢失配置

通过本文介绍的方法,你将能够将Zotero笔记从"必须忍受"的工具转变为"享受使用"的伙伴。记住,最好的设置永远是那个让你忘记设置存在的设置——当排版不再成为干扰,真正的知识创造才能开始。

【免费下载链接】zotero-better-notesEverything about note management. All in Zotero.项目地址: https://gitcode.com/gh_mirrors/zo/zotero-better-notes

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/4/23 11:40:50

漫画下载神器:3步搞定海量漫画离线阅读

漫画下载神器:3步搞定海量漫画离线阅读 【免费下载链接】BiliBili-Manga-Downloader 一个好用的哔哩哔哩漫画下载器,拥有图形界面,支持关键词搜索漫画和二维码登入,黑科技下载未解锁章节,多线程下载,多种保…

作者头像 李华
网站建设 2026/4/23 11:40:39

31、Sendmail 命令详解:从基础到调试

Sendmail 命令详解:从基础到调试 1. Sendmail 命令基础 Sendmail 命令功能强大,可用于收集邮件、发送邮件、验证投递地址、测试配置、打印队列、报告状态等。其语法看似简单: sendmail [switch] [address]可选的 address 用于指定邮件投递地址,仅在使用 sendmail 发…

作者头像 李华
网站建设 2026/4/23 8:31:01

终极音频解密教程:用Unlock Music轻松解锁加密音乐

终极音频解密教程:用Unlock Music轻松解锁加密音乐 【免费下载链接】unlock-music 在浏览器中解锁加密的音乐文件。原仓库: 1. https://github.com/unlock-music/unlock-music ;2. https://git.unlock-music.dev/um/web 项目地址: https://…

作者头像 李华
网站建设 2026/4/23 5:30:28

如何用W_Mesh_28x快速掌握Blender参数化建模:终极指南

如何用W_Mesh_28x快速掌握Blender参数化建模:终极指南 【免费下载链接】W_Mesh_28x Blender addon for parametric objects 项目地址: https://gitcode.com/gh_mirrors/wm/W_Mesh_28x W_Mesh_28x是一款专为Blender设计的参数化对象插件,它彻底改变…

作者头像 李华
网站建设 2026/4/22 23:47:25

2025多模态革命:Qwen2.5-VL如何重塑企业AI应用新范式

2025多模态革命:Qwen2.5-VL如何重塑企业AI应用新范式 【免费下载链接】Qwen2.5-VL-32B-Instruct 项目地址: https://ai.gitcode.com/hf_mirrors/Qwen/Qwen2.5-VL-32B-Instruct 导语 阿里通义千问团队推出的Qwen2.5-VL多模态大模型,凭借动态视频…

作者头像 李华